UHPC-Premix
Main purpose:
UHPC-Premix is a factory-prepared composite material that integrates UHPC’s key components (cement, mineral admixtures, fine aggregates, superplasticizers, fibers, etc.) in precise proportions. It simplifies on-site construction by only requiring the addition of specified water and uniform mixing, guarantees consistent and stable UHPC performance through strict factory quality control, lowers the application threshold for UHPC, and thus promotes its widespread use in various engineering fields.

UHPC-Premix:
Characteristic:
**Ultra-high strength fiber toughened concrete is produced with cement and mineral admixtures as cementitious materials, combined with aggregates, additives, high strength fine steel fibers and/or non-metallic fibers, water and other raw materials, which has ultra-high mechanical properties and durability.
◎Compressive strength 100-200MPa
◎Bending strength 12-30MPa
◎Tensile strength 3.5-13.2MPa
◎The chloride ion diffusion coefficient can reach≤2.0x10-¹3m²/s
◎The apparent gas permeability coefficient can reach≤1.0x10-19m²
◎Abrasion resistance index≤0.7
◎High explosion resistance and impact resistance
◎Low water-cement ratio → high density → low porosity → dense microstructure
◎High durability
****Very low water absorption
****Excellent resistance to chloride intrusion
****Very high freeze-thaw cycle performance
****Excellent resistance to sulfide or acid corrosion
